This is a DNA mutation that does not result in a change to the amino acid sequence of a protein.
ohaa [14]

Answer: silence point

A silent point mutation may be an effect of a base-pair substitution (substitution of one base pair with another in DNA). However, silent point mutations are a special case where no amino acids are affected. As a result, since the monomers of proteins are amino acids, there is no change to the sequence of a protein.

Describe the relationship between fatty acid chain length, saturation, and the melting point or fluidity of fatty acids.
Advocard [28]

Answer:

Because double bonds cause the hydrocarbon chain to bend. Therefore, the fatty acids cannot compact tightly together, reducing the van der Waals interaction between the fatty acids. The melting point of fatty acids is also affected by chain length. The longer the hydrocarbon chain is, the higher the melting point.
